The median Finance Manager daily rate in London is £725, according to job vacancies posted in the 6 months leading up to 1 May 2025.

The table below provides contractor rate benchmarking and summary statistics,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
1 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 287 289 414
Rank change year-on-year +2 +125 +61
Contract jobs requiring a Finance Manager 66 102 79
As % of all contract jobs advertised in London 0.53% 0.57% 0.29%
As % of the Job Titles category 0.56% 0.61% 0.31%
Number of daily rates quoted 57 92 59
10th Percentile £450 £539 £472
25th Percentile £600 £650 £550
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£725 £725 £600
Median % change year-on-year - +20.83% -11.11%
75th Percentile £850 £800 £788
90th Percentile £938 - £802
England median daily rate £725 £700 £610
% change year-on-year +3.57% +14.75% -6.15%
